Premier League Week 16 Team of the Week

December 6th 2010 14:30
Leighton Baines at Everton


Goalkeeper - Paul Robinson (Blackburn)
Comfortable win for Rovers, but could have been much more difficult had their English shot stopper not been in good form

Defence - Leighton Baines (Everton)
Continues to improve and impress at full back for the Toffees. Excellent going forward, gained Everton their equaliser


Defence - Chris Samba (Blackburn)
Solid as ever for Rovers, force in the opponent's box too

Defence - Phil Jagielka (Everton)
Been arguably the best English defender so far this season, another good performance

Midfield - Samir Nasri (Arsenal)
Star man of the weekend. Fantastic performance put Arsenal top, took his two goals superbly well

Midfield - Jordan Henderson (Sunderland)
Young Englishmen will be delighted to have bagged his first goal in a year, made the difference for Sunderland against West Ham

Midfield - Chris Brunt (West Brom)
His left foot has got to be one of the best in the league, his constant supply of top drawer deliveries had Newcastle in trouble all afternoon

Midfield - Tom Cleverley (Wigan)
On-loan from Manchester United, improving all the time, bagged his first Premier League goal at weekend

Midfield - Cheick Tiote (Newcastle)
Only Magpies player to turn up, looked as solid as ever

Forward - Carlos Tevez (Man City)

Yet again, saved Man City's blushes, how many times can he score the only goal in a 1-0 win for them?

Forward - Peter Odemwingie (West Brom)
Punished Newcastle's defence with two well taken goals, looked lethal
